原文:使用node.js进行API自动化回归测试

概述 传统的QA自动化测试通常是基于GUI的,比如使用Selenium,模拟用户在界面上操作。但GUI测试的开发 维护成本和运行的稳定性一直是测试界的老大难问题。投入大量的人力物力开发 维护 运行,却得不到相应的回报,令许多同行头痛不已。不过端对端 end to end 测试确实是QA 测试团队的重点工作之一,是绕不过的坎,怎么破 今天就分享一下基于API HTTP层面 的自动化测试,姑且叫它 半 ...

2015-09-29 16:22 2 5112 推荐指数:

查看详情

自动化回归测试实战

自动化回归测试实战 目前遇到的项目模块自动化已经完成的差不多了,俗话说:"好记性不如烂笔头",所以最近整理了项目自动化中遇到的问题以及解决方法。 先说一下,实际当前项目已经使用RF框架完成了一版自动化,但是实际执行该脚本需花费几天的时间;考虑到时间成本,所以后面想改用其他框架提高执行效率 ...

Wed Sep 08 22:50:00 CST 2021 0 133
基于node.js的接口自动化测试

为什么要自动化测试 就我个人而言,目前需要测试的有3条产品线,测试范围包括web端、APP端。一轮测试下来,测试所花费的时间是极大的,随之而来问题也就来了:加班测试、版本发布时间受阻、考虑不周全而漏测功能等等。 粗略算了一下,假设半月迭代一次,每次迭代需要5轮测试,人工回归一次就需要5个小时 ...

Fri May 31 00:34:00 CST 2019 0 1421
自动化测试系列(四)流量回归测试

背景 校验系统的正确性和可靠性时,仅靠用例场景无法覆盖全生产环境下的所有场景,需要一套引流工具,在系统正式上线前用线上的请求测试待上线系统,在正常请求下了解是否有报错、在数倍请求下了解系统的性能瓶颈。常用的引流工具有GoReplay、tcpcopy等。 猪齿鱼效能平台自动化测试模块流量回归测试 ...

Fri Dec 10 02:02:00 CST 2021 0 183
selenium2 python自动化测试实战(回归测试)

selenium2 python自动化测试实战 最近接手商城的项目,针对后台测试,功能比较简单,但是流程比较繁多,涉及到前后台的交叉测试。在对整个项目进行第一轮测试完成之后,考虑以后回归测试任务比较重,为了减轻回归测试的工作量,所以考虑后台可以进行部分自动化测试。 之前一个项目使用 ...

Sat Feb 24 23:06:00 CST 2018 5 4291
基于C#实现的自动化测试框架:发布自动触发自动化回归测试

接口自动化测试用例完成以后,以前都是发布以后手动运行测试用例。虽然手动运行下脚本也就是一个F5的事情,但是离自动化测试的标准差得很远。这两天有了个大胆的想法,想要实现以下发布时直接触发自动化回归测试用例的进行。 虽然说发布工作看起来很高大上,但操作实际上就是把要发布的内容扔到服务器下的指定文件夹 ...

Thu Jul 06 01:48:00 CST 2017 1 3583
我最近开发的一个自动化回归测试工具

  最近因工作需要,开发了一个回归测试的小工具。可以根据配置读取不同交易报文并进行变量替换,然后自动发起交易并检查结果。自我感觉挺好用的,与大家分享一下设计思路。(代码要保密,就不上传了。有需要可以根据设计思路自己开发。这个是我之前开发时积累的小心得:https://www.cnblogs.com ...

Sun Mar 24 06:40:00 CST 2019 0 2245
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M